Ryan sent to Portland

Bobby Ryan's probably just a little cursed in that he was taken second overall in the 2005 draft, right behind Sidney Crosby and right before Jack Johnson.

History will, quite probably, show that that's not a spot where he belongs, despite having more than enough talent to make an impact in the NHL. That's heady competition for anyone, even discounting the fact Carey Price, Anze Kopitar and Paul Stastny came from that same draft class.

Ryan scored his first NHL goal in his first NHL game last week in England, but has played sparingly in Anaheim's first four games, and the Ducks are in trouble already after an ugly 4-0 loss in Columbus last night.

Anaheim demoted Ryan to Portland of the AHL this afternoon, and I expect that's where he'll spend much of his first pro season. He's only 20, so this is far from the end of the world, and a smart move on the Ducks' part.

He's got some catching up to do.
